How do I delete water hazard/lakes once created..Cheers

You should delete both the water plane and the hazard spline (if you have created one) associated with it to avoid any problems.

Select the water plane in your hierarchy or in the scene view (make sure it's highlighted) and delete it. It should disappear immediately.

Select the hazard spline in the scene view and delete it as well.
